    Squid doesn't allow access to Itunes Music Store

    Hello,

    I have a little home server with squid to proxy and cache my internet access. The problem is, when squid is online, itunes won't connect to the music store at all. Everything else seems to work, but not itunes. If I disable the IP table rules that forward port 80 to 3128 (squids port) so its forwarded right to the internet, itunes works along with everything else, but I don't get any of the cool things squid offers. I tried googling it and I found a few people with the same problem, but never did I find a solution, so now Im asking you guys here at the forums.

    Re: Squid doesn't allow access to Itunes Music Store

    why dont you use squid as a non-transparent proxy..
    aka configure your browser\itunes to use it as is proxy
    http://ip:3128
    or any other way on the system\browser settings?
